Yes, and this is the best time to involve us. The lot determines more about your build than almost any other decision — what you can build, where the house can sit, whether a dock is realistic, what site work will cost, and which rules apply. Buyers regularly commit to a parcel and then discover its constraints during design.

We’ll walk a property with you before you buy and tell you honestly what it will support. That conversation costs you nothing and routinely changes which lot people choose.

Substantially. Lake LBJ, Inks Lake, and Lake Marble Falls are constant-level, holding a steady shoreline year-round. Lake Buchanan and Lake Travis are storage reservoirs whose levels rise and fall with rainfall and drought. That changes how a house should be sited, how a dock has to be designed, and what your water frontage looks like in a dry year.

It’s the difference most often missed by buyers new to the region, and we’ll walk you through what your specific stretch of water actually does.

Site conditions drive cost here more than square footage does. Rock and excavation, slope, access, utilities, and whether the parcel needs well and septic all move the number before finishes enter the conversation — then level of finish and whether you’re adding a dock, pool, or outdoor living structures shape the rest. Design guidelines in gated communities can also set a materials floor.

Published per-square-foot averages blend every one of those variables. Bring us the parcel and what you have in mind and we’ll give you a clear, itemized cost picture before you commit to anything.
